|Paragraphe biographique=Martha Bouziouri is a multidisciplinary arts and humanities practitioner, dividing her work into 3 distinct but organically overlapping fields: direction of cross-media / cross-cultural projects, anthropological research and theatre. She holds a BA in Mass Media and Communication, a Diploma in Theatre and a MA in Cultural Management and Human Communication. She is currently completing her PhD in Social Anthropology at Panteion University of Social and Political Sciences, in collaboration with the Department of Cultural Technology and Communication, Aegean University. As the co-founder and artistic director of PLAYS2PLACE (http://plays2place.com), she is involved in a series of transnational projects concerning applied models for civic transformation, raising awareness and social integration through a working method that combines elements of participatory action research and artistic intervention. Over the last five years, her work focuses on the refugee issue and the transformation of solidarity practices across EUROMENA. She is the director of the DOME PROJECT (http://thedomeproject.net & http://thedomeevent.net), a cross-media umbrella project that maps, networks and empowers solidarity initiatives in the region.  In this effort, she has developed synergies and affiliations with socio-culturally active European and EUROMENA networks and organizations such as Cultural Innovators Network (http://www.culturalinnovators.org/), the Goethe Institute, Robert Bosch Foundation (http://www.bosch-stiftung.de/), Tandem/Shaml - Cultural Managers Exchange Program, (http://tandemexchange.eu/), CulturalBase (http://culturalbase.eu/) and others.
